The BMPV-64
heavy armored personnel carrier was developed in Ukraine as a
private venture. First prototype was completed in 2005. This vehicle
is a conversion of the T-64 main battle tank. Ukrainian Army
operates several thousands of these MBTs. The T-64 was a very
advanced design at it's time and had never been exported. The
BMPV-64 heavy APC is designed to transport and support infantry,
primarily in urban areas.
The BMPV-64
has a composite armor, fitted with new Ukrainian add-on Nozh
explosive reactive armor blocks. Bottom of the hull was strengthened
for improved mine protection. Tracks of the BMPV-64 survive 4 kg
anti-tank mine blast. Furthermore this heavy APC can be fitted with
Zaslon active protection system. It is claimed that vehicle has
protection equal to most MBTs.
Prototype of
this heavy armored personnel carrier is fitted with remotely
controlled weapon station, armed with 30-mm cannon and coaxial
7.62-mm machine gun. Vehicle is also proposed with a single
remotely-controlled 12.7-mm machine gun.
Engine of
the BMPV-64 is located at the front. Designers swapped front end of
the vehicle with the rear, so this heavy APC is actually driving
backwards comparing with the T-64. The same solution was used on
Jordanian
Temsah. A front-mounted engine provides additional protection
and made space in the rear for the troops. Occupants enter and exit
the vehicle via the rear doors.
The BMPV-64
is powered by the 5TDF multi-fuel diesel engine, developing 700 hp.
It is original engine of the T-64 MBT, however it is very unreliable
and has short service life. Vehicle is also proposed with Ukrainian
6TD diesel, developing 1 000 hp.
A number of
variants are proposed, such as command vehicle, 120-mm mortar
carrier, recovery vehicle, multiple launch rocket system and other.
